Transaction ce21ca5b273e90fec0c57685a535d295a4a87ae421e863579cccc7c329331050

2 Input
2 Outputs
  • ce21ca5b273e90fec0c57685a535d295a4a87ae421e863579cccc7c329331050:0
  • value  713599960
    address  33tPW7yAC8VepZ25niKbvBjKGLfLUKnjAS
  • ce21ca5b273e90fec0c57685a535d295a4a87ae421e863579cccc7c329331050:1
  • value  35371791
    address  3ECiS56TG2DjUciNmQPtSbekYsmDXqN1fy